Private Forest Harvesting Management in Developed Countries and Its Inspiration to China

Xu Bin

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

This paper makes an overview of private forest logging management system of eight major developed countries and sums up their characteristics,and then puts forward proposals on China's collective forest tenure reform and harvesting system reform.It indicates that foreign developed countries develop their private forest harvesting systems on th basis of their local conditions.Local governments have more power for private forest management and guide private forest harvesting with sustainable forest management idea.It advises that China must adhere to the collective forest harvesting permit system to improve the relevant laws,formulate forestry planning and allow forest landowners to develop their forest management plans.Various policies must be implemented to regulate private forest harvesting activities and strengen post-harvest forest management.China must develop various private forest management systems actively for different areas.
